- Blackstone's Police Investigators' Q&A 2025 is your essential revision aid for preparing for the National Investigators' Examination (NIE). The book contains a range of multiple-choice questions divided into four parts (General Principles, Police Powers and Procedures; Serious Crime and Other Offences; Property Offences; and Sexual Offences) which mirror Parts One to Four of the Blackstone's Police Investigators' Manual 2025. Each question is provided with a detailed and comprehensive answer, highlighting not only the correct response, but also the reasoning behind the incorrect responses. Full cross-references to the relevant Manual paragraphs and Keynotes encourage more effective studying, while a question checklist helps you track your progress. This book is an excellent learning aid and study resource which helps reinforce knowledge and understanding of the National Investigators' Examination syllabus. It is a must for students and their trainers preparing for the NIE exam. In addition, if you are a police promotion exam candidate looking for extra practice material, you will find this text invaluable.
- About The Author
- Paul Connor Cert Ed (FE), PG Cert (ODE), LLB is a Police Training Consultant, teaching law since 2002. He is the author of the Blackstone's Police Manual: Volume 1 - Crime and the Consultant Editor for the Blackstone's Police Manuals. He is the author of Blackstone's Police Investigators' Manual, Blackstone's Police Investigators' Workbook, and the Blackstone's Sergeants' and Inspectors' Mock Examination Paper.
